Best Surfaces to Apply Fire Retardant Coating For Maximum Safety

Fire Proofing
Worker using a hand-pump sprayer to apply fire retardant coating to a panel

Prevention is not only preferable, but also necessary when it comes to fire safety. Fire safety becomes even more crucial in places like Dubai, where cutting-edge architecture coexists with intense heat. At that point, fire retardant coating in Dubai, UAE, becomes more than just a feature; it becomes essential.

However, when it comes to fireproofing, not all surfaces are made equal. Where precisely should fire retardant coatings be applied to have the best safety impact? Hold on tight, we are about to fireproof your perspective.

Structural Steel

Even while steel doesn’t burn, intense heat will cause it to lose its structural integrity. Steel fire retardant coatings, also called intumescent coatings, provide a char layer that prevents heat from penetrating, allowing emergency personnel more time to take action. Consider it the bones of the thermal protection of your building.

Wood & Timber Surfaces

Wood is beautiful, but it burns easily. Wood accents are found in many of Dubai’s upscale residences, hotels, and even rooftop lounges. Wooden furniture, paneling, and ceilings can be transformed into fire-resistant artwork by applying a fire retardant coating. Bonus: the aesthetics are unaffected.

Concrete

Although concrete is resilient, excessive heat can cause it to spall, or crack or explode, jeopardizing the structural integrity of buildings. An underappreciated safety precaution is to apply a fire retardant coating to the concrete walls of service rooms, garages, and basements.

Ductwork & Mechanical Shafts

These are the main routes by which smoke and fire spread throughout any building, yet they are commonly disregarded. By containing hazards, fire retardant coatings can prevent fires before they spread through ventilation systems. That is crucial in the high-rises of Dubai.

Fabric Surfaces & Decorative Elements

Combustible textiles are silent dangers found in anything from conference room curtains to wedding venue ceiling drapes. Textiles can be treated with specific fire retardant coatings and sprays without changing their texture or color, keeping your room both fashionable and safe.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can fire retardant coating be applied to painted surfaces?


Yes, but surface prep is key. The existing paint must be stable and clean for the coating to bond properly.

Does fire retardant coating affect the appearance of surfaces?

Not necessarily. Clear coatings and finish-specific formulas exist to maintain aesthetics while adding protection.

How long does a fire retardant coating last?

With proper application, coatings can last several years. Regular inspections are a must for high-risk zones.

Is fire retardant coating mandatory in Dubai buildings?

In many commercial and residential projects, yes. It’s often part of civil defense compliance and fire safety regulations.
